Output c31f278a80d3e826b715fa82551602a84f8b51b95e15a83430d035d045e6fcf4:0

value
321052
script pubkey
OP_0 OP_PUSHBYTES_20 a1f907d1f7fce3edf6475ddc4059e1dcdfeaac80
address
bc1q58us050hln37maj8thwyqk0pmn074tyqlcl0n4
transaction
c31f278a80d3e826b715fa82551602a84f8b51b95e15a83430d035d045e6fcf4
confirmations
77151
spent
true